If you want to get your home READY for a successful sale in Hemel Hempstead, it helps to think in preparation, not hope. Most sales that go smoothly are the ones where the key decisions are made early, before the first viewing and before emotions start running the show.
We deal with plenty of forms and acronyms too. EPCs, AML checks, memorandums of sale, lease packs, the lot. They matter, but they are rarely what makes a buyer feel confident. Confidence usually comes from what they can see and sense, and from how quickly the sale can move once an offer lands.
READY is just a simple way to keep the important stuff front and centre.
The best sales start with a proper read on the market. Not the national headlines, the local reality.
This is also where choosing an asking price comes in. The right price is rarely the most flattering one. It is the one that creates competition early, when buyers are at their most decisive.
Enhancing is not about turning your home into a show home. It is about removing the little frictions that make buyers hesitate.
Buyers decide with their eyes first, and a well presented home tends to attract stronger offers because it reduces doubt.
Admin is unglamorous, but it is what stops a sale drifting once solicitors get involved.
When this is organised upfront, you avoid that familiar moment where everyone is ready to move, except the paperwork.
Disclosure is where a lot of deals quietly wobble. Not because something is “wrong”, but because something pops up late and buyers feel like they have been kept in the dark.
Clear disclosure is not a weakness. In real sales, it is usually a strength because it prevents renegotiations when everyone is emotionally invested and exhausted.
This is the part sellers often forget, and it is why strategies sometimes feel awkward. Your timescale, your onward plans, and your priorities should shape the approach.
READY ends with you because the plan should fit your life, not the other way around.
In our experience, preparation changes the whole feel of a sale. Homes attract better matched buyers, negotiations feel fairer, and the process is less likely to lurch from one surprise to the next.
The market will always have ups and downs. When you have done the READY work, you have already taken a lot of the uncertainty out of it, and you are not facing it on your own.
